Hong Kong expands cross-border vehicle scheme to 9 mainland cities

Hong Kong has expanded its Southbound Travel for Guangdong Vehicles scheme to include five additional mainland Chinese cities, increasing the daily quota for urban trips to 200. This expansion is expected to bring nearly 170 mainland motorists to Hong Kong, with local businesses preparing special packages to welcome them. The scheme now covers a total of nine cities within the Guangdong-Hong Kong-Macao Greater Bay Area, and initial application numbers indicate strong interest. AI
